Figure 1 - Supplemental 1 Production and characterization of the rpgrip1? and rpgrip1lex4 fish lines. (A) Schematic exon-intron structure of the Danio rerio rpgrip1l gene. Two alleles were produced by CRISPR/cas9-mediated genome engineering, rpgrip1lex4 with a nonsense mutation in exon 4 and rpgrip1l?4-25 (also called rpgrip1l? or rpgrip1l-) with a large deletion between exons 4 and 25, encompassing most of the protein coding sequence. Both alleles had identical embryonic phenotype (panel B and data not shown). (A?) Electrophoresis gel showing the migration profile of amplicons for each genotype, rpgrip1l?/?, rpgrip1l?/+, rpgrip1+l/+ produced by triplex PCR (B) Absence of laterality defects and kidney cysts in rpgrip1l?/? and rpgrip1lex4/ex4 embryos. (C) Immunostaining on whole 30 hpf control (left panels) and rpgrip1l-/- (right panels) embryos to visualize the RF (anti-RF antibody, middle panels) and cilia (acetylated tubulin antibody, lower panels) in the caudal region. Nuclei (upper panels) are stained with DAPI. The RF is present in the central canal of rpgrip1l-/- embryos, as well as cilia in the whole neural tube width. Scale bar: 6 µm for upper panels; 15 µm for lower panels. (D, E) Absence of retinal morphological defects in 5 dpf rpgrip1l-/- larvae. Retinal sections of control (D) and rpgrip1l-/- (E) larvae were immunostained with Zpr3 (red) to label the external segment of photoreceptors and Acetylated Tubulin (Ac Tub) (green) to label axonemes. (D?) and (E?) are insets in (D) and (E) focusing on the photoreceptor layer. Scale bar: 50 ?m. (F-H???) Scanning electron microscopy of brain ventricles in control (F-F??), straight (str.) rpgrip1l-/- (G-G??) and scoliotic (sco.) rpgrip1l-/- (H-H???) adult (3 months) fish. Ependymal multiciliated cells of the rhombencephalic ventricle (RhV) are almost totally absent in rpgrip1l-/- scoliotic fish (H-H'), while they are present in straight rpgrip1l-/-(G-G') and controls (F-F'). Cilia of hindbrain mono-ciliated cells in rpgrip1l-/- (F??, G??) and controls (G??). Scale bars: 10 ?m for (F-I), 2 ?m for F?-H?, 1 ?m for F??, G??, H?? and H???.
